Zongo sits on the Ubangi River directly across from Bangui, the capital of the Central African Republic, which gives this otherwise minor DRC town a surprisingly active commercial pulse. Pirogues and motorized canoes shuttle traders and goods across the river constantly, and the town sees more outsider traffic than anything else in Sud-Ubangi. A foreign man here will stand out but not in a way that's unwanted — the border economy means people are accustomed to dealing with strangers and there's genuine openness in commercial exchanges. The infrastructure is still bare-bones DRC, so manage expectations on comfort and connectivity.
